Liverpool name Andoni Iraola head coach, replacing Arne Slot

The 43-year-old arrives after leading Bournemouth to Europe and will try to restore Liverpool’s attacking style after a fifth-place finish.

  • On Thursday, June 4, 2026, Liverpool officially appointed Andoni Iraola as head coach on a two-year deal. Iraola moves to Anfield to succeed Arne Slot after leading Bournemouth to a record-breaking sixth-place finish in the Premier League.
  • Following an underwhelming campaign, the Reds finished fifth in the Premier League and exited all cup competitions early, prompting Liverpool to sack Arne Slot last weekend. The club moved swiftly to secure Iraola, whose Cherries had qualified for Europe for the first time.
  • The 43-year-old reportedly wants to bring coaches Tommy Elphick and Shaun Cooper, analyst Tom Webber, and fitness coach Pablo to Merseyside. Iraola requested a two-year contract, mirroring his preference for shorter terms at Bournemouth.
  • Addressing supporters, Iraola emphasized he wanted to channel "emotions" to achieve success on Merseyside, acknowledging the privilege of managing the club. Tasked with delivering silverware, he stated he is "ready" for the challenges ahead.
  • The Basque coach moves north to lead the Reds, handing over to Marco Rose at the Cherries. He faces immediate pressure to revitalize a squad that finished fifth in the Premier League and struggled in all cup competitions.
